Investegate |Maestrano Group PLC Announcements | Maestrano Group PLC: Half-year Report

  · Total revenue up 128% in reported currency and 126% at constant currency.  This increase reflects the strong business growth from Airsight (acquired 1 November 2019).   · Total expenses increased by 37% (36% at constant currency) as the Company invested in additional engineers and sales staff, particularly in the USA, in response to the large-scale opportunities apparent to the board and management.   · Underlying EBITDA before exceptional one-off items was a loss of £681K, a 6% improvement, driven by the increase in expenses being balanced by increased revenue. It should be noted that H1 2019 expenses and EBITDA have been adjusted following a change in the accounting recognition of the research and development rebate from November 2019 to June 2019.

Teven wetlands a road to rehabilitation for endangered species

Date Time Teven wetlands a road to rehabilitation for endangered species Wetlands to rehabilitate and protect threatened flora and fauna have started at Teven as part of the Woolgoolga to Ballina Pacific Highway upgrade biodiversity offset program. Deputy Prime Minister and Minister for Infrastructure, Transport and Regional Development Michael McCormack said the project was testament to how the Australian and New South Wales Governments were working together to build vital road infrastructure while minimising the environmental footprint. “The Pacific Highway upgrade we delivered last December was the largest road infrastructure project in regional Australia and since work to duplicate the stretch from Hexham to the Queensland border began in 1996, we’ve seen the number of fatalities reduced by about 75 per cent,” the Deputy Prime Minister said.
